A small country in western Europe with a population of over 10 million having a high density of almost 900 persons per square mile. The population is divided in two main ethnic groups, Fleming 58% and Waloon 31%. Dutch and others form the rest. The Belgians speak French, German and Flemish and there are newspapers and theater shows in all these languages.

The symbol of Brussels is a small bronze statue of a pissing boy. His cloths change many times. (perhaps he is wetting himself) He has more than 500 outfits preserved in a Museum. It appears that the statue was erected in the 8 th century. Brussels have more than a million inhabitants and is a very nice city.

TOWN HALL CITY MUSEUM GUILD HOUSES HOUSE OF THE DUKES OF BRABANTBREWERS MUSEUM The grand place is considered by many one of the most beautiful squares in the world. It is surrounded on each side by very ornate baroque buildings. Access to the plaza is by narrow streets and once in, the view is overwhelming. (BIG SQUARE)
